1. Nest Learning Thermostat (3rd Generation)
Overview: The Nest Learning Thermostat adapts to your schedule and preferences, learning your routines to optimize your home’s heating and cooling.
Energy-Saving Features:
- Auto-Schedule: Sets the heating and cooling schedules based on your temperature preferences.
- Home/Away Assist: Automatically adjusts the temperature when you’re away, reducing energy waste.
- Energy History: Provides insights into energy usage, allowing you to assess and modify your habits.
User Experience: Many users appreciate the intuitive interface and sleek design. The ability to control the thermostat via a smartphone app makes managing home temperatures convenient while on the go.
2. Ecobee SmartThermostat with Voice Control
Overview: Ecobee SmartThermostat offers cutting-edge features including voice control, making it easily accessible and user-friendly.
Energy-Saving Features:
- Room Sensors: Detect whether rooms are occupied and adjust the temperature accordingly.
- Smart Recovery: Calculates the best time to heat or cool your home so that it reaches your desired temperature by the time you arrive.
- Home IQ: Provides monthly energy reports, highlighting savings opportunities.
User Experience: Users enjoy the built-in Alexa functionality, allowing voice commands for temperature adjustments. The user-friendly app receives high praise for its easy navigation and effective functionality.
3. Honeywell Home T9 Smart Thermostat
Overview: The Honeywell Home T9 is known for its adaptability through the use of smart room sensors.
Energy-Saving Features:
- Smart Room Sensors: Adjust the temperature in different rooms based on occupancy and comfort levels.
- Geofencing Technology: Utilizes your smartphone’s location to determine if you’re home or away, optimizing your HVAC system accordingly.
- Learning Capabilities: Learns your preferences over time to provide tailored comfort automatically.
User Experience: Users particularly like the sleek touchscreen display and the straightforward installation process. The smartphone app is well-reviewed for its responsive design and user-friendly interface.

7. Netatmo Smart Thermostat
Overview: This thermostat is praised for its sleek design and powerful capabilities, making it ideal for modern homes.
Energy-Saving Features:
- Weather Forecasts: Utilizes local weather data to optimize temperature settings.
- Open Window Detection: Automatically reduces heating or cooling when it detects an open window, ensuring no energy is wasted.
- Smart Scheduling: Allows users to customize their heating and cooling schedules intuitively.
User Experience: The easy installation process is frequently highlighted in user reviews. The responsive and informative app adds to its appeal, making thermostat management straightforward.

Choosing the Right Smart Thermostat for Energy Savings
When selecting a smart thermostat, consider the following factors:
- Compatibility: Ensure the thermostat is compatible with your existing HVAC system.
- Ease of Installation: Some models may require professional installation, so consider your comfort level with DIY projects.
- Features: Evaluate the energy-saving features that are most valuable to you, such as learning capabilities, remote access, and room sensors.
- Budget: Smart thermostats range significantly in price, so find a balance between required features and budget constraints.
